The ichthyosis.

G Swanbeck.   

Abstract

This review discusses the classification of generalized, hereditary forms of ichthyosis. The present state of knowledge of the mode of inheritance for the different forms of ichthyosis is briefly discussed in relation to genetic counselling. The different therapeutic principles are touched upon as well as other measures aimed at helping these patients to cope with some problems of everyday life.
